Searched refs:piod (Results 1 - 6 of 6) sorted by relevance
/freebsd-10.3-release/sys/dev/tdfx/ |
H A D | tdfx_pci.h | 54 static int tdfx_do_query(u_int cmd, struct tdfx_pio_data *piod); 56 static int tdfx_query_fetch(u_int cmd, struct tdfx_pio_data *piod); 57 static int tdfx_query_update(u_int cmd, struct tdfx_pio_data *piod); 60 static int tdfx_do_pio(u_int cmd, struct tdfx_pio_data *piod); 61 static int tdfx_do_pio_wt(struct tdfx_pio_data *piod); 62 static int tdfx_do_pio_rd(struct tdfx_pio_data *piod);
|
H A D | tdfx_pci.c | 486 tdfx_query_fetch(u_int cmd, struct tdfx_pio_data *piod) argument 497 /*piod->device &= 0xf;*/ 498 if((piod == NULL) ||(tdfx_count <= piod->device) || 499 (piod->device < 0)) { 507 piod->device); 514 switch(piod->port) { 516 if(piod->size != 2) return -EINVAL; 517 copyout(&tdfx_info->vendor, piod->value, piod 578 tdfx_query_update(u_int cmd, struct tdfx_pio_data *piod) argument 663 tdfx_do_pio_rd(struct tdfx_pio_data *piod) argument 690 tdfx_do_pio_wt(struct tdfx_pio_data *piod) argument 717 tdfx_do_query(u_int cmd, struct tdfx_pio_data *piod) argument 740 tdfx_do_pio(u_int cmd, struct tdfx_pio_data *piod) argument 775 struct tdfx_pio_data *piod = (struct tdfx_pio_data*)data; local [all...] |
/freebsd-10.3-release/lib/libproc/ |
H A D | proc_bkpt.c | 81 struct ptrace_io_desc piod; local 106 piod.piod_op = PIOD_READ_I; 107 piod.piod_offs = (void *)caddr; 108 piod.piod_addr = &paddr; 109 piod.piod_len = BREAKPOINT_INSTR_SZ; 110 if (ptrace(PT_IO, proc_getpid(phdl), (caddr_t)&piod, 0) < 0) { 122 piod.piod_op = PIOD_WRITE_I; 123 piod.piod_offs = (void *)caddr; 124 piod.piod_addr = &paddr; 125 piod 145 struct ptrace_io_desc piod; local [all...] |
H A D | proc_util.c | 185 struct ptrace_io_desc piod; local 189 piod.piod_op = PIOD_READ_D; 190 piod.piod_len = size; 191 piod.piod_addr = (void *)buf; 192 piod.piod_offs = (void *)addr; 194 if (ptrace(PT_IO, phdl->pid, (caddr_t)&piod, 0) < 0) 196 return (piod.piod_len);
|
/freebsd-10.3-release/contrib/gdb/gdb/ |
H A D | infptrace.c | 529 struct ptrace_io_desc piod; 533 piod.piod_op = write ? PIOD_WRITE_D : PIOD_READ_D; 534 piod.piod_offs = (void *) memaddr; 535 piod.piod_addr = myaddr; 536 piod.piod_len = len; 538 if (ptrace (PT_IO, PIDGET (inferior_ptid), (caddr_t) &piod, 0) == -1) 549 return piod.piod_len; 525 struct ptrace_io_desc piod; local
|
/freebsd-10.3-release/sys/kern/ |
H A D | sys_process.c | 532 struct ptrace_io_desc piod; member in union:__anon10831 575 error = COPYIN(uap->addr, &r.piod, sizeof r.piod); 596 error = COPYOUT(&r.piod, uap->addr, sizeof r.piod); 646 struct ptrace_io_desc *piod = NULL; local 1091 piod = addr; 1092 iov.iov_base = piod->piod_addr; 1093 iov.iov_len = piod->piod_len; 1094 uio.uio_offset = (off_t)(uintptr_t)piod [all...] |
Completed in 116 milliseconds